Description

A kind of steel coil uncoiling device
Technical field
The utility model relates to steel part and produces the device used, and particularly relating to a kind of is the steel coil uncoiling device used at production steel pipe.
Background technology
In the production process of stainless steel tube, the uncoiling of coil of strip is the first step, and steel coil uncoiling device is exclusively used in the uncoiling of coil of strip.Its effect is opened by the coil of strip of rolling, is convenient to the carrying out of subsequent processing.
Authorization Notice No. is 203737752U, authorized announcement date is that the Chinese utility model patent on July 30th, 2014 discloses a kind of steel roll opener, comprise bracing or strutting arrangement, drive unit, transmission device and brake apparatus, described drive unit drives described bracing or strutting arrangement to rotate by described transmission device, described bracing or strutting arrangement is used for fixing coil of strip, and described brake apparatus is for braking described transmission device.The advantage that this utility model has and good effect are: with servomotor as uncoiling power, fine adjustment unreels speed, uses brake apparatus brake actuator, and solve when motor shuts down, coil of strip unreels problem because of inertia-responsive.But also there is following defect in this utility model patent:
1, the weight due to coil of strip is very heavy, coil of strip is enclosed within bracing or strutting arrangement, because bracing or strutting arrangement one end is fixed, the other end is free end, the weight of coil of strip relies on bracing or strutting arrangement to support completely, bracing or strutting arrangement may be caused after long-term uncoiling to be out of shape, and coil of strip cannot pack in bracing or strutting arrangement smoothly, cannot realize uncoiling action.
2, coil of strip is after packing into bracing or strutting arrangement, when uncoiling, because bracing or strutting arrangement is not resisted against on the centre bore of coil of strip firmly, during uncoiling, coil of strip can loosen, and skids between coil of strip and bracing or strutting arrangement, can not provide effective tension force to coil of strip, coil of strip can not normally uncoiling.
3, this uncoiler does not arrange centralising device, and during uncoiling, coil of strip cannot centering, causes subsequent handling to add and occurs deviation man-hour, affect the crudy of subsequent handling.
Utility model content
Cannot the defect of normal uncoiling in order to overcome long-term uncoiling rear support device distortion that above-mentioned uncoiler exists, the utility model provides a kind of steel coil uncoiling device, this decoiling equipment adds the device sharing coil of strip gravity, alleviate the gravity that bracing or strutting arrangement bears, overcome uncoiler bracing or strutting arrangement distortion and cannot the defect of normal uncoiling when uncoiling.

Compared with prior art, the utility model has following beneficial effect:
The utility model comprises coiling axle, frame, drive motors, hold-down mechanism and supporting mechanism, described coiling axle is arranged in frame by bearing, described drive motors is arranged in frame, drive motors is connected with coiling axle, described hold-down mechanism comprises turning arm and pressure roller, one end of turning arm is arranged in frame by bearing, described pressure roller is arranged on turning arm by axle, the rotation of turning arm is driven by hydraulic jack, described supporting mechanism comprises bracing frame, slide rail and servomotor, bracing frame is slidably mounted on slide rail, driven by servomotor bracing frame slides on slide rail, slide rail is laid along coiling Axial and radial, support frame as described above comprises cylinder, substrate and supporting seat, cylinder one end is fixed on substrate, the other end is connected with supporting seat, supporting seat is provided with the arc groove supporting coiling axle.When uncoiling, coil of strip is enclosed within after on coiling axle, and supporting mechanism is supported on coiling axle, power is provided support to coiling axle, shared the gravity of coiling bearing by coil of strip, such coiling axle can not be out of shape, and can ensure that coil of strip is enclosed within coiling axle smoothly and complete uncoiling action.Hold-down mechanism produces pressure compaction coil of strip simultaneously, ensures that coil of strip is not loose.
The utility model substrate is arranged on slide rail by raised line or roller.Substrate can slide on slide rail, and substrate slip band dynamic air cylinder slides, thus drives supporting mechanism to slide.When needing supporting mechanism to support like this, below slip coiling axle, then air cylinder driven supporting seat rises, and supporting seat is supported on coiling axle, realizes the support of opposing connection spool.
Described coiling axle comprises axle core, polylith axle sheet and multiple oil cylinder, and one piece of axle sheet arranges an oil cylinder, and oil cylinder one end is connected on axle core, and one end is connected on axle sheet.By the setting of this spline structure, coiling axle can swell, and when coil of strip is enclosed within after on coiling axle, control oil cylinder jack-up axle sheet, coiling axle swells, and is stuck in coil of strip firmly, prevents coil of strip from skidding.
Described steel coil uncoiling device also comprises centralising device, this centralising device comprises middle orbit, motor and centering bracing frame, centering bracing frame is slidably mounted on middle orbit, motor drives centering bracing frame sliding on middle orbit, centering bracing frame is provided with the groove of supporting steel coils, be positioned at above slide rail to middle orbit, middle orbit is axially arranged along coiling axle.When needing centering, control centering bracing frame and slide, coil of strip is supported on centering bracing frame, is slowly enclosed within coiling axle, and after putting, centering bracing frame return, under supporting seat slip coiling axle, supports coiling axle.By the effect of centralising device, coil of strip can be regulated to be enclosed within position on coiling axle, to complete centering, ensure the accurate machining of subsequent processing, there will not be deviation.
